Created in 1986, this reserve is renowned for its large collection of palm trees (Mauritia flexuosa) and its extraordinary fauna, with the possibility of spotting blue and yellow Araraunas. Above all, it's the bombardier tree or Hura Crepitans that feels at home in these swamps: this species can reach a height of around sixty meters with a bark covered in thorns, and throws its seeds out at over 250 km/h (which is dangerous for people and animals). The reserve is located in the Coronie district, opposite the mouth of the Coppenname river, in the freshwater section and covers an area of 310 km2.
